Navigating the Risks: Security and Privacy with Modded Apps
While the benefits of an apk modded app store are enticing, it's crucial to approach them with a strong understanding of the inherent risks. Unlike Google Play, which employs rigorous security checks, third-party stores often lack such stringent vetting processes. This makes them potential vectors for malicious software.
Here are the primary security and privacy concerns:
- Malware and Viruses: The most significant risk. Modified APKs can be tampered with to include malware, ransomware, or spyware, compromising your device and personal data.
- Data Breaches and Privacy Concerns: Some modded apps might attempt to collect sensitive information from your device without your explicit consent or knowledge, sending it to third parties.
- Instability and Incompatibility: Modified apps might not be as stable as their official counterparts, leading to crashes, bugs, or compatibility issues with your Android version or device hardware.
- Lack of Official Support: Modded apps do not receive official updates or support from the original developers. This means security vulnerabilities won't be patched, and new features won't be added unless a new modded version is created and distributed.
- Legal and Ethical Implications: Distributing or using modded apps often infringes on copyright and intellectual property rights. While individual users are rarely targeted, it's an ethical consideration.
To mitigate these risks, always prioritize safety and vigilance. Treat every downloaded APK from an unofficial source with suspicion until it's verified. Your How-To Guide: Installing an APK Modded App Store and Its Offerings
Installing apps from an apk modded app store or directly installing modded APKs involves a process known as "sideloading." This bypasses the Google Play Store and requires adjusting your device's security settings. Here’s a step-by-step guide to doing it safely:
- Enable "Install Unknown Apps":
- Go to your device's Settings.
- Navigate to Apps & notifications or Security & privacy (the exact path may vary by Android version and manufacturer).
- Look for an option like Install unknown apps or Special app access.
- You'll see a list of apps. Select the browser (e.g., Chrome, Firefox) you will use to download the APK.
- Toggle on Allow from this source for that specific browser. This allows your browser to install APKs.
- Important: Remember to disable this setting after installation for enhanced security.
- Download the Modded App Store APK (or a specific Modded App APK):
- Using your chosen browser, visit the website of the modded app store you wish to install, or the trusted source for the specific modded app you want.
- Download the APK file to your device. Be wary of multiple download buttons and pop-ups, which can be misleading.
- Scan the APK for Malware:
- Before installing, it's highly recommended to scan the downloaded APK file with a reliable mobile antivirus application. Many reputable antivirus providers offer Android apps that can scan downloaded files.
- You can also use online APK scanners like VirusTotal by uploading the file before transferring it to your phone.
- Install the APK:
- Once the download is complete and the file is scanned, locate the APK file in your device's "Downloads" folder using a file manager app.
- Tap on the APK file to begin the installation process.
- Review the permissions the app requests carefully. If an app requests excessive or unrelated permissions (e.g., a simple game asking for access to your contacts or SMS), reconsider the installation.
- Tap Install.
- Post-Installation:
- After the app is installed, go back to your device settings and disable "Allow from this source" for the browser or file manager you used. This prevents accidental installations from untrusted sources in the future.
- Monitor the app's behavior. If it starts consuming excessive battery, showing unusual ads, or behaving erratically, uninstall it immediately.
By following these steps, you significantly reduce the risks associated with sideloading and using a third-party apk modded app store. Always prioritize your device's security over immediate convenience.
